Alba Posted April 2, 2023 Share Posted April 2, 2023 My wife and I were out for a ride today (two up) and an hour into the ride I was aware of a whine from the rear of the bike when I was taking a corner, no noise when the bike was upright. I stopped and looked at the FD and there was a slight oil leak from the plastic cap. Would this slight leak cause the noise when the bike is leaned over? I have a 3K bike trip coming up next month so I'm concerned about the noise more than the oil leak. Any thoughts? Link to comment
Dave_in_TX Posted April 2, 2023 Share Posted April 2, 2023 Not sure what you mean by plastic cap but I doubt the leak would be the cause of the whine. Link to comment
Skywagon Posted April 3, 2023 Share Posted April 3, 2023 Part 7? Was the final drive oil changed recently? If so it could be overfilled. BMW changed the spec on that to 180ml. I don't think a leak or gear oil issue would cause a whine when leaned over. Tires will tend to do that when loaded. Hopefully someone will come along that will have a better answer. Link to comment
MikeB60 Posted April 3, 2023 Share Posted April 3, 2023 Sounds like tire noise. Does your bike have Anakee 3s by chance? They are quite noisy. Link to comment
Alba Posted April 3, 2023 Author Share Posted April 3, 2023 The plastic cap I refer to is part 5, I will be replacing part 4. I have recently put on a set of Dunlop's so loaded leaned over makes perfect sense as there is no movement in the rear wheel when I pull it or place a hand top and bottom and try force the wheel back and forth i.e. the FD seems solid.
